大麻和内镜:大麻对镇静的作用
Justin Kosirog1, Christopher Bouvette2, Jiteshwar Pannu2
1Veterans Affairs Medical Center,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, USA; Section of Digestive Diseases and Nutrition, Department of Medicine,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, USA.
大麻使用与内镜期间增加镇静需求有关. 使用大麻的患者需要更高剂量的芬太尼,米达佐拉姆和普罗波进行手术.

背景情况:
- 大麻合法化增加了使用量.
- 大麻与增加镇静要求之间的假定联系.
- 关于这种关系的数据有限.
研究的目的:
- 为了确定大麻使用和内镜期间镇静剂量之间的关系.
主要方法:
- 在单一机构进行前性研究.
- 关于大麻使用的自愿,无身份的前内镜调查.
- 对镇静,结果和患者人口统计的分析.
主要成果:
- 21.5%的患者使用大麻.
- 大麻使用者更年轻,更瘦,更有可能吸烟/吸烟.
- 大麻使用预计对芬太尼,米达佐拉姆和普罗波的需求更高.
结论:
- 大麻使用与显著更高的镇静需求有关.
- 在计划内镜镇静时,请考虑患者的大麻病史.
